Patient: 27-year-old male
Diagnosis: Bilateral keratoconus — OD: stage III, OS: stage IV
Procedure: Accelerated corneal cross-linking (ACXL), Epi-Off (9 mW/cm2, 10 minutes) on OD
Following ACXL, the patient presented with visible stromal edema and Descemet’s membrane folds. Slit-lamp visualisation was limited by corneal haze. | CASIA2 Findings | Clinical Relevance | |
|---|---|---|
| Day 1 | Stromal edema, Descemet’s folds | Initial post-op response |
| Day 7 | Edema unchanged | Safe observation confirmed |
| Day 14 | Folds resolved, edema decreasing | Signs of spontaneous recovery |
| Day 30 | Clear cornea, regular epithelium | Clinical resolution |
| 2 Months | Stable morphology, VA 0.3 | No complications |
| 9 Months | VA 0.5–0.8, normal topography | Long-term stabilisation |
